(High School A.M.) Media, Entertainment, and Culture Analysis 7/13-7/17/20
Shape spoken and written interpretations of media and connect to the impact on human consciousness in contemporary society, building strength of analysis and communication. Cultivate your own cultural literacy and work to make connections between assorted media from past and present culture in order to consider why human expression (in a variety of forms) is so significant. Bolster analytical and critical thinking skills by exploring how literary, rhetorical, and artistic strategies convey messages of artists and thinkers.
